Etymology

Named after 杜康 (Dù Kāng), the inventor of liquor in Chinese legends.

Noun

杜康

  1. (literary) alcoholic drink; liquor
    何以解憂唯有杜康 [MSC, trad.]
    何以解忧唯有杜康 [MSC, simp.]
    From: Cao Cao, Duan Ge Xing
    Héyǐ jiěyōu? Wéiyǒu dùkāng. [Pinyin]
    How to relieve my anxiety? Liquor is the only way.
